The Deputy Commercial Tax Officer 1, Thanjavur-1, Assessment Circle, Thanjavur. ...Respondent Prayer: Writ Petition filed under Article 226 of Constitution of India, praying to issue a Writ of mandamus directing the respondent to allow the Manual Waiver Application and to pass waiver order as per Section 128A of the GST Act.

For Petitioner : Mr.S.Karunakar For Respondent : Mr.R.Suresh Kumar, Additional Government Pleader

ORDER

This Writ Petition has been filed seeking a writ of mandamus directing the respondent to allow the manual waiver application and to pass waiver order as per Section 128A of the Goods and Services Tax Act, 2017.
